mirror of
https://github.com/falcosecurity/falco.git
synced 2025-09-09 10:39:28 +00:00
build: MUSL builds can't have plugins
Signed-off-by: Leonardo Grasso <me@leonardograsso.com>
This commit is contained in:
@@ -29,8 +29,12 @@ set(CPACK_PACKAGE_RELOCATABLE "OFF")
|
|||||||
set(CPACK_INSTALL_CMAKE_PROJECTS
|
set(CPACK_INSTALL_CMAKE_PROJECTS
|
||||||
"${CMAKE_CURRENT_BINARY_DIR};${FALCO_COMPONENT_NAME};${FALCO_COMPONENT_NAME};/"
|
"${CMAKE_CURRENT_BINARY_DIR};${FALCO_COMPONENT_NAME};${FALCO_COMPONENT_NAME};/"
|
||||||
"${CMAKE_CURRENT_BINARY_DIR};${DRIVER_COMPONENT_NAME};${DRIVER_COMPONENT_NAME};/"
|
"${CMAKE_CURRENT_BINARY_DIR};${DRIVER_COMPONENT_NAME};${DRIVER_COMPONENT_NAME};/"
|
||||||
"${CMAKE_CURRENT_BINARY_DIR};${PLUGINS_COMPONENT_NAME};${PLUGINS_COMPONENT_NAME};/"
|
|
||||||
)
|
)
|
||||||
|
if(NOT MUSL_OPTIMIZED_BUILD) # static builds do not have plugins
|
||||||
|
list(APPEND CPACK_INSTALL_CMAKE_PROJECTS
|
||||||
|
"${CMAKE_CURRENT_BINARY_DIR};${PLUGINS_COMPONENT_NAME};${PLUGINS_COMPONENT_NAME};/"
|
||||||
|
)
|
||||||
|
endif()
|
||||||
|
|
||||||
if(NOT CPACK_GENERATOR)
|
if(NOT CPACK_GENERATOR)
|
||||||
set(CPACK_GENERATOR DEB RPM TGZ)
|
set(CPACK_GENERATOR DEB RPM TGZ)
|
||||||
|
Reference in New Issue
Block a user